Belt Colors and Their Meanings
As you proceed through the belt levels in Taekwondo, each shade stands for a details meaning and signifies your development in the fighting style.
The white belt, which is the starting factor for all newbies, represents pureness and innocence.
As you go on to the yellow belt, it symbolizes the planet where a plant sprouts and settles.
The green belt stands for growth and the advancement of your skills.
The blue belt symbolizes the skies, where your potential as a Taekwondo practitioner is unlimited.
The red belt represents danger and caution, reminding you to use your abilities properly.
Finally, the black belt represents mastery and experience, signifying your journey in the direction of coming to be a true Taekwondo master.
Each belt shade holds its very own one-of-a-kind definition, showing your progression and dedication in this ancient martial art.
